The work on the bumpy D1 highway between Prague an The work on the bumpy D1 highway between Prague and Brno will be completed by October, according to minister of transport Karel Havlíček.⠀
⠀
Havlíček also says that an additional 46 kilometers of new motorways will be built in 2021, such as the D35 road between Časy and Opatovice, the D11 between Hradec Králové and Jaroměří, and the D55 that runs past Otrokovice.⠀

Dog ownership skyrockets during lockdown, creating Dog ownership skyrockets during lockdown, creating hubs for illegal puppy breeders⠀
⠀
Udo Kopernik, chairman of the German Breeders Club, said that there has been a massive increase in demand for dogs the past year, especially puppies. ⠀
⠀
But Kopernik worries that many people are just looking for a boredom killer during the lockdown. After almost a year of coronavirus in the UK and the US, puppies and dogs are being returned to breeders and shelters as their former owners realise that they have to go back to work soon⠀

Police in Prague are working with the Ministry of Police in Prague are working with the Ministry of Health on a system to identify the correct masks and protective equipment on citizens. ⠀
⠀
As it stands, everyone either has to wear an FFP2 respirator or two surgical masks on all public transport areas, shops, and health care facilities.⠀
